Accessory Installer

Ports America, Inc., Brunswick, GA, United States

At International Auto Processing, LLC the Accessory Installer will drive vehicles from the staging area into the Production Shop, perform accessory installations and clean each work area at the end of each shift.

Observe all safety precautions driving vehicles from the staging area into the Production Shop work area.

Prepare vehicles for installation by pulling proper accessory stickers and applying them to the work sheet.

Obtain and sign appropriate materials from the Parts Department.

Prepare accessory kits for installation.

Install accessories according to manufacturer's instructions.

Notify Quality Control Inspector when the installation is complete.

Correct any deficiencies noted by Quality Control Inspector before the vehicle is returned to staging area.

Return vehicles to staging area.

Complete repair orders and submit to the Production Shop office for any work which is not a routine part of the installation, or which may be considered a warranty claim.

Twice daily, submit work sheets indicating completed production to the Production Shop office.

Assist team members to assure quality is maintained during installations.

Perform installations outdoors, when needed.

Ensure a spotter is present when backing up vehicles.

Maintain a clean and hazard free work environment and follow all policies and procedures regarding safety.

SHIFT:

Monday – Friday 6:30am – 3:00pm. Possible overtime and weekend work as directed by business need.

Minimum Qualifications:

High School Diploma or GED OR 1+ year of continuous work experience with no more than 2 employers

6+ months of automotive technical training or mechanical experience

Valid US Driver’s License

Obtain and maintain a Transportation Worker Identification Credential (TWIC Badge) issued by the Department of Homeland Security

Experience operating automatic and straight (manual) shift vehicles

Preferred Qualifications:

Excellent communication skills both written and verbal

Must have own tools and willingness to maintain the tools necessary to complete daily tasks

Installation experience in a port processing environment

Physical Working Conditions:

Work in tight spaces and congested quarters.

Lift, push, and or pull up to 40lbs.

Extended periods of standing, kneeling and bending.

Maneuver a 30 lb. compressor into tight quarters and secure in proper position.

Stand on a worktable approximately four (4) feet high.

Work in varying climates as well as be exposed to outdoor elements such as heat, cold, rain, and other conditions
